Louisiana Retail Information Retail directly and indirectly supports 1 in 4 Louisiana jobs.
Retail is directly and indirectly responsible for 16% of Louisiana's GDP.
Retail directly and indirectly generates 16% of labor income in Louisiana.
Retail supports 583,000 jobs in Louisiana.

The Direct Impact of the Retail Industry in Louisiana by Sub-Sector, 2009
|
NAICS |
Sub-sector Description | Employment (Jobs) | Labor Income ($millions) | GDP ($millions) | Retail Establishments |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 441 | Motor vehicle and parts dealers | 28,851 | $1,715 | $1,421 | 4,096 |
| 442 | Furniture and home furnishings stores | 7,467 | $467 | $260 | 1,313 |
| 443 | Electronics and appliances stores | 6,225 | $302 | $243 | 985 |
| 444 | Building material and garden equipment and suppliers dealers | 21,143 | $1,282 | $814 | 1,928 |
| 445 | Food and beverage stores | 38,611 | $1,708 | $1,053 | 3,804 |
| 446 | Health and personal care stores | 18,364 | $1,094 | $697 | 3,544 |
| 447 | Gasoline stations | 18,926 | $983 | $603 | 2,560 |
| 448 | Clothing and clothing accessories stores | 21,321 | $817 | $413 | 3,963 |
| 451 | Sporting goods, hobby, book and music stores | 10,018 | $325 | $199 | 1,751 |
| 452 | General merchandise stores | 51,319 | $2,216 | $1,362 | 1,381 |
| 453 | Miscellaneous store retailers | 21,540 | $712 | $474 | 5,334 |
| 454 | Nonstore retailers | 15,656 | $496 | $167 | 8,424 |
| 722 | Food services and drinking places | 155,411 | $4,516 | $3,187 | 13,065 |
